énumération VDS_STORAGE_IDENTIFIER_TYPE (vdslun.h)

[À compter de Windows 8 et Windows Server 2012, l’interface COM du service de disque virtuel est remplacée par l’API Gestion du stockage Windows.]

Définit l’ensemble de types valides pour un identificateur de stockage.

Syntax

typedef enum _VDS_STORAGE_IDENTIFIER_TYPE {
  VDSStorageIdTypeVendorSpecific = 0,
  VDSStorageIdTypeVendorId = 1,
  VDSStorageIdTypeEUI64 = 2,
  VDSStorageIdTypeFCPHName = 3,
  VDSStorageIdTypePortRelative = 4,
  VDSStorageIdTypeTargetPortGroup = 5,
  VDSStorageIdTypeLogicalUnitGroup = 6,
  VDSStorageIdTypeMD5LogicalUnitIdentifier = 7,
  VDSStorageIdTypeScsiNameString = 8
} VDS_STORAGE_IDENTIFIER_TYPE;

Constantes

 
VDSStorageIdTypeVendorSpecific
Valeur : 0
Le type d’identificateur de stockage est propre au fournisseur.
VDSStorageIdTypeVendorId
Valeur : 1
L’identificateur de stockage est identique à l’identificateur du fournisseur.
VDSStorageIdTypeEUI64
Valeur : 2
Le type d’identificateur de stockage suit la norme IEEE 64 bits Extended Unique Identifier (EUI-64).
VDSStorageIdTypeFCPHName
Valeur : 3
Le type d’identificateur de stockage suit le nommage de l’interface physique et de signalisation Fibre Channel (FC-PH)
Convention.
VDSStorageIdTypePortRelative
Valeur : 4
VDS 1.1 : Le type d’identificateur de stockage dépend du port.
VDSStorageIdTypeTargetPortGroup
Valeur : 5
VDSStorageIdTypeLogicalUnitGroup
Valeur : 6
VDSStorageIdTypeMD5LogicalUnitIdentifier
Valeur : 7
VDSStorageIdTypeScsiNameString
Valeur : 8

Remarques

La structure VDS_STORAGE_IDENTIFIER inclut une valeur VDS_STORAGE_IDENTIFIER_TYPE en tant que membre pour indiquer le type d’identificateur de stockage.

Note Des constantes supplémentaires peuvent être ajoutées à l’énumération VDS_STORAGE_IDENTIFIER_TYPE dans les versions ultérieures de Windows. Pour cette raison, votre application doit être conçue pour gérer correctement une constante d’énumération non reconnue VDS_STORAGE_IDENTIFIER_TYPE .
 

Configuration requise

Condition requise Valeur
Client minimal pris en charge Windows Vista [applications de bureau uniquement]
Serveur minimal pris en charge Windows Server 2003 [applications de bureau uniquement]
En-tête vdslun.h (inclure Vds.h, VdsHwPrv.h pour les fournisseurs de matériel)

Voir aussi

Énumérations VDS

VDS_STORAGE_IDENTIFIER